一、单列查询(四种方式) #方式一:选择列名sample['a']#方式二:使用iloc方法,基于位置的索引sample.iloc[:1,0]#方式三:使用loc方法,基于标签的索引sample.loc[:,'a']#方式四:返回pandas数据框类sample[['a']] 我们来看看代码分别执行这四种方式,效果是怎样的 importpandas as pdimportnumpy as np np.rand...
在pandas中,可以使用DataFrame的iloc属性来指定确切的列数。 iloc属性用于通过整数位置选择数据,可以通过指定行和列的位置来选择数据。对于列的选择,可以使用切片或整数列表来指定多个列。 以下是在pandas中指定确切的列数的几种方法: 使用整数切片: 代码语言:txt 复制 df.iloc[:, start_col:end_col] 其中,start_...
loc[:, ['英文', '语文']] # '英语'列 和 '语文'列 2列 df.iloc[:, [0, 1]] #第1列 和第2列 2列;(无左开右闭原则,指定几列取几列) 2.3 【抽取 多列-连续列】- 列操作 df.loc[:, '英文':] #从 '英文'列 到 最后1列 df.iloc[:, :3] #从第1列 到第3列 (左开右闭原则,...
比如获取多列(行), 方法为:df[['col1','col2']] 当只获取一个列(行)的时候,可以直接填写,df['col1']。 切片的含义 类似于列表的切片,开始:结束,pandas会获取开始->结束之间的行(列) 切片时,loc包含两端点,左闭右闭;iloc不包含结束点,左闭右开 “:”表示行(列)切片的意思,行开始点:行结束点。
(一)增加列(字段) 处理表格数据时经常需要添加或者删除字段,在 Pandas 中,添加字段的方式不止一种,下面我们来介绍一下。 (1)在表格尾端添加一列 在Pandas 基础中,我们曾介绍过表示表格(DataFrame,数据框)中一个字段的代码是表格变量名[字段名],例如上文读取的表格数据变量名为data,那么获取年份这一字段的代码...
行数据标签,也就是唯一标识数据,不重复的一列,相当于数据库中的主键字段。列数据标签,就是每一列的名称,一般放在开头一行显示。现在我们再来学习,通过iloc函数,使用行和列的位置,来选择数据。这里的行和列的位置,是pandas对数据的一个编码,从头到尾,按照顺序排列的一个编码。不过要注意的是,行和列的...
python只对表格某一列索引 pandas指定某一列为索引,索引(index)是Pandas的重要工具,通过索引可以从DataFame中选择特定的行数和列数,这种选择数据的方式称为“子集选择”。在Pandas中,索引值也被称为标签(label),它在Jupyter笔记本中以粗体字进行显示。索引可以加快
Pandas中有两种方式可以进行特定行列的选取,一种是在知道每一列的名称(label)的情况下(df.loc),一种是在只知道列的位置(integer-location)的情况下(df.iloc)。 1. 选取特定列 针对已知列标签的情况,选取方式如下,如果采用[[]]返回的是dataframe,而采用df.loc['name']返回的则是series ...
SQL中的select是根据列的名称来选取;Pandas则更为灵活,不但可根据列名称选取,还可以根据列所在的position(数字,在第几行第几列,注意pandas行列的position是从0开始)选取。相关函数如下: 1)loc,基于列label,可选取特定行(根据行index); 2)iloc,基于行/列的position; ...
1、导入pandas模块 import pandas as pd 2、导入演示数据 df=pd.DataFrame({'姓名':["小强","小李","小王","张飞"],"年龄":[24,46,22,42],"籍贯":["北京","上海","广州","四川"]})3、输入提取列的代码 df.iloc[:,0] #提取第1列,把0修改为2就是提取第3列 4、打印结果 print(df.iloc...